Lisa Sims named Chief Operations Officer at hosptial
By Arthur McLean Editor

Lisa Sims
Lisa Sims has been named Chief Operating Officer for Southwest Alabama Medical Center. Sims will be handling many of the day to day operations of the hospital.

"I have served as the Chief Nursing Officer for six and a half years," Sims said. "I am excited about this new position and I will strive to continue improving the quality of our hospital and the services we offer."

"I am proud of our facility, doctors and staff. It is my commitment to work together as a team to offer our community the best healthcare possible."

"As a member of the community, I understand the importance of quality healthcare in rural areas. My husband, Kevin and our two sons, Tristan, 10, and Brodie, 4, enjoy living in Thomasville. We have family and friends here. I am proud to be able to play a part in the growth of our city."
